After examining his lyrics, the Secret Service has said that rapper Eminem is not a threat to the President.

The Secret Service felt that there was nothing more to uncover.

In a track called “We As Americans,” which was leaked to the internet last week, Eminem raps, “”F— money/ I don’t rap for dead presidents/ I’d rather see the president dead/ It’s never been said, but I set precedents.”

“The Secret Service takes every potential threat against the president seriously,” Secret Service spokesman John Gill told The New York Post earlier this week.

Eminem does not refer to George W. Bush in the song, nor does he specify what “president” he is referring to. “Dead presidents” is often used as slang for money, since several presidents are on U.S. bills.
